Course Description
Omoigawa Golf Club is a golf course located in Kanuma City, Tochigi Prefecture, Japan. The facility features a driving range and bunker practice areas, and it emphasizes approachable play for beginners as well as experienced golfers. The club emphasizes affordable pricing and has access from nearby highways, offering traditional club facilities and on-site dining. It serves golfers in the northern Kanto region with a focus on value and enjoyable gameplay amid Tochigi’s landscape.

How difficult is Omoigawa for mid-handicap golfers?
Players often find Omoigawa technically exacting. With a slope of 120, it remains playable for a wide handicap range. The course rating of 70 reflects on scoring relative to par 72.
What tees should a 15 handicap play at Omoigawa?
A 15 handicap golfer should consider tees closer to 6000 yards. The back tees extend to 6500 yards, which makes approach shots longer and scoring more challenging.
What is considered a good score at Omoigawa?
With a course rating of 70 and par 72, a mid-handicap golfer would typically score in the mid to high 80s. Stronger players aiming to break 72 must manage approach shots and avoid penalty strokes.
How long is Omoigawa and how does yardage affect play?
Measuring 6500 yards at maximum length, scoring depends more on placement than raw power.
What type of course is Omoigawa and how should I play it?
Omoigawa is designed as a Parkland layout. Overall, the setup will reward players who place the ball in safe positions far from hazards. Also, type of shot is more crucial rather than just trying to gain distance.
What features make Omoigawa strategically challenging?
The combination of a slope rating of 120 and yardage reaching 6500 yards creates consistent pressure on approach shots. You will need to balance risk and reward, especially on longer par 4s and protected greens.
